What Do Mechanical Engineers Do?
Mechanical Engineering is one of the broadest genres in the engineering industry. Specific job duties vary, depending on the kind of company and assigned project. In general, Mechanical Engineers spend their time researching, designing, developing, building, testing, and inspecting mechanical devices. These devices may include engines, tools, thermal sensors, and large machinery apparatus. On a daily basis, a Mechanical Engineer may spend time analyzing mechanical and thermal devices, troubleshooting problems, determining solutions, and completing repairs. They also develop and test technical and mechanical prototypes of new designs and devices. A Mechanical Engineer can also work on devices such as escalators, elevators, conveyor systems, and automated transfer stations.

What is the difference between Mechanical Engineer vs Mechanical Designer?
| Aspect | Mechanical Engineer | Mechanical Designer |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ering, PE license (optional) |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Design, CAD certifications (often) |
| Work Environment | Design, analysis, testing, project management | Creating detailed CAD models, drafting, and design documentation |
| Industry Usage | Engineering firms, manufacturing, aerospace, automotive | Product design, manufacturing, industrial equipment |
Mechanical Engineers focus on designing, analyzing, and testing mechanical systems, often overseeing projects from conception to completion. Mechanical Designers primarily create detailed CAD models and drawings based on specifications. While both roles require technical skills and knowledge of mechanical systems, Mechanical Engineers typically have broader responsibilities including analysis and project management, whereas Mechanical Designers specialize in detailed design work.
